How the exit count is computedfiscal 2024

8 terminations + 0 non-renewals + 3 ceased (other) = 11 exits ÷ 184 at start = 6.0%

These are the three FTC Item 20 statuses in which a franchisee involuntarily or terminally leaves the system. Transfers (14) are resales, not exits; reacquisitions by the franchisor (0) are tracked separately. There is no official “failure rate” — this annualized exit rate is the disclosed, measurable floor.
